Top 5 Most Awkward Moments You Can Have While Driving

If you’ve ever driven a vehicle, chances are that you’ve experienced the highs and lows of sharing the road with several other people. There are plenty of things that might bother you as a driver, and there are plenty of things you may enjoy. While that may be the case there are also tons of extremely awkward moments you can have while driving, and we’re here to share what we view as the top 5. On-road eye contact.

This is a moment that can catch just about anyone off-guard. Sometimes the driver next to you looks at you in the exact moment you look over. What happens next? Do you wave? Smile? Look away without doing anything? We don’t know the right answer, but it certainly isn’t something we enjoy.

The dreaded four-way stop.

Here’s a riddle for you: four cars approach a four-way stop at the same time — which car goes first? There is a technically-correct answer to this, but it always seems to be such a hassle when the moment actually occurs. What actually happens is that all four cars sit there without moving, then all four try to go at once. This, of course, is not ideal, and the dance continues…

Being a victim of road rage.

We’ve all messed up on the road before. Sometimes, we’ll forget to use our blinker, accidentally cut someone off and/or a number of other bad road habits. Some drivers are gracious about it, but sometimes you’ll get reprimanded by the driver you wronged. This, of course, is very awkward. We suggest not making eye contact (see number one).

Catching a solo performance.

So, you pull up to a stoplight in your Mercedes or BMW and you’re minding your own business, but you accidentally look over at the person next to you and they’re jamming out to their favorite tune. This is great, until they look at you and stop. You now have to sit at that stoplight for another minute or two with the person you caught performing their solo. It’s enough to make both people uncomfortable.

Unintentionally following someone.

This might be one of the worst moments we’ll discuss here. It’s okay if you follow a vehicle for a block or two, but once it’s been about 20 minutes and you’re making the same turns at every light, it gets weird. Maybe the person in front of you is checking their rearview mirror frantically, and you can’t do anything about the fact that they think you’re following them. You are automatically a creep – sorry.
